In "Elizabethan Sea-Dogs: A Chronicle of Drake and His Companions," William Wood expertly navigates the treacherous waters of 16th-century maritime history, focusing on the audacious exploits of Sir Francis Drake and his contemporaries. Written in an engaging narrative style, the book blends meticulous historical research with vivid storytelling, capturing the spirit of adventure and the political intricacies of the Elizabethan era. Through detailed accounts of naval battles, privateering endeavors, and explorations, Wood illuminates the dynamic interactions between England, Spain, and the New World, offering insights into the motivations that drove these sea-dogs to venture into uncharted waters. William Wood, a noted historian with a specialization in maritime studies, brings a distinct perspective to this chronicle, deeply influenced by his own fascination with the Age of Discovery. His extensive research and understanding of the socio-political climate of Elizabethan England inform his portrayal of the complex characters who shaped naval history.
